The key components of the excavator swing motor head include:
Swing Motor Housing - The enclosure that houses and protects the Swing motor and reduction gearing.
Mounting Flange - The interface that allows the travel motor head to be securely mounted to the excavator's undercarriage structure.
Hydraulic Connections - The inlet and outlet ports that connect the Swing motor to the excavator's hydraulic system.
Seals - Prevent leakage of hydraulic fluid from the motor and gearbox components.
